Fees depend on the condition of the student. The time you spend on the student and your sharing of knowledge are what is valued. If the student requires more time to understand the concept, if you have to sit with him only, and not able to take up any other student at that time, you can explain and expect the student to pay more. First, assess the student's calibre,then decide about fees.
Moreover, ICSE and CBSE pattern of the syllabus is not that easy. You must be authoritative in handling numerical problems and other application related topics. Doing justice to the student is more important than justifying why you couldn't deliver up to the expectations of the student.
